The Registered Communications Distribution Designer (RCDD) is responsible for designing and overseeing the implementation of structured cabling systems for communication networks. The role involves planning, designing, and coordinating the installation of data, voice, and video cabling infrastructure to ensure optimal performance and reliability. The RCDD will work closely with clients, engineers, and construction teams to deliver high-quality solutions that meet industry standards and client requirements.

Key Responsibilities:

Design and Planning: Develop detailed designs and plans for communication distribution systems, including data, voice, and video cabling. Ensure designs meet industry standards, client specifications, and regulatory requirements.
Project Coordination: Collaborate with project managers, engineers, and construction teams to ensure timely and successful implementation of cabling systems. Provide guidance and support throughout the project lifecycle.
Technical Expertise: Utilize industry best practices and standards (e.g., TIA/EIA, BICSI) to design robust and scalable communication systems. Address technical challenges and provide solutions to complex design issues.
Client Interaction: Engage with clients to understand their requirements and objectives. Provide recommendations and insights to help them achieve their communication infrastructure goals.
Documentation: Prepare and maintain comprehensive documentation for design plans, project specifications, and installation procedures. Ensure accuracy and completeness of all records.
Quality Assurance: Conduct inspections and tests to verify the quality and performance of installed systems. Ensure compliance with design specifications and industry standards.
Training and Support: Provide training and support to clients and internal teams on the operation and maintenance of communication systems. Address any issues or concerns that arise.
Continuous Improvement: Stay current with industry trends, technological advancements, and best practices. Recommend and implement improvements to design processes and standards.

Qualifications:

Education: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Telecommunications, or a related field is preferred.
Certification: Registered Communications Distribution Designer (RCDD) certification is required. Additional certifications (e.g., BICSI Installer, RIT) are a plus.
